Transaction 577b9a7272c71210e94e0140908bb161b4bfc114efac813a2f009a7addfcdf4d

2 Input
2 Outputs
  • 577b9a7272c71210e94e0140908bb161b4bfc114efac813a2f009a7addfcdf4d:0
  • value  207870
    address  37V5YoziScwWb3vcBAKJLuoeR3KnbnXkuX
  • 577b9a7272c71210e94e0140908bb161b4bfc114efac813a2f009a7addfcdf4d:1
  • value  1052711
    address  3AHaZtDCPBk4e8KJH75Pe4hP99muEC3jma